Installing the POI file on your TomTom GO
- Download the POI file here.
Save the file on your computer by selecting "save" when prompted.
Save the file in a place where you can easily find it again for
step 4 of the installation, e.g. on your Desktop or in My
Documents.
- Connect your TomTom GO to your PC using the USB data cable. The
USB cable is supplied with your TomTom GO product. Ensure that
TomTom GO is powered using the AC adapter. Your TomTom GO is now
visible in "My Computer" as a "Removable Disk".
- Unzip the contents of the downloaded POI zip file. This can be
done by right clicking on the file and selecting 'Extract
All'.
- Go to the directory on the local hard drive of your PC where
you unzipped the POI files (jewsonBranches.ov2 &
jewsonBranches.bmp) Select and copy the files. You must copy the
files - do NOT copy the folder.
- Go to "My Computer" on your PC; Go to "Removable Disk". This is
now the TomTom hard disk.
- Open the map folder. The folder will have the same name as the
map you are currently using on your TomTom device. This is
typically "GP_plus_major_roads_of_WE". Paste the copied files
directly into this folder.
The POI file is now successfully installed on your TomTom GO.
You will now be able to navigate to any Jewson store using the
usual methods.
Installing the POI file on your Garmin:
- Download the POI file here. Save the file on your computer by selecting
"save" when prompted. Save the file in a place where you can easily
find it again for step 5 of the installation, e.g. on your Desktop
or in My Documents.
- Download the Garmin POI Loader software. POI Loader is free
software for your computer that lets you upload customized points
of interest (POIs) to your compatible Garmin device. With the help
of POI Loader, you can update your compatible Garmin GPS with the
latest restaurants, safety camera locations, tourist destinations
and more. You can get it here: http://www8.garmin.com/products/poiloader/
- Unzip the contents of the downloaded POI zip file. This can be
done by right clicking on the file and selecting 'Extract
All'.
- Use POI Loader to find the POI files on your computer and
upload the data to your compatible Garmin GPS or third-party SD
card.
The POI file is now successfully installed on your Garmin
device. You will now be able to navigate to any Jewson store using
the usual methods.
Installing the POI file on your Navman:
- Download the POI file here. Save the file on your computer by selecting
"save" when prompted. Save the file in a place where you can easily
find it again for step 5 of the installation, e.g. on your Desktop
or in My Documents
- You will need the Desktop Connectivity Kit (requires a separate
purchase) in order to upload the POI files to your Navman device.
This can be purchased at the Navman website: http://www.navman.com/.
- Connect your Navman device to your PC using the USB data cable.
The USB data cable is supplied with the Desktop Connectivity
Kit.
- Unzip the contents of the downloaded POI zip file. This can be
done by right clicking on the file and selecting 'Extract
All'.
- Open the Navman SmartST software and select File, Open Text
File, choosing the POI CSV file you extracted in step 4 above.
- On the toolbar click the button called "Save to Device".
- When the Save dialog box opens, next to Icon File click Browse
to locate the jewsonBranches.bmp file (this identifies the POI on
your device)
- Click Copy POI
The POI file is now successfully installed on your Navman
device. You will now be able to navigate to any Jewson store using
the usual methods.
